Small venues can create impactful experiences when every inch is optimized. At Anjuman Hall in Hubli, I focus on essential elements such as capacity planning, lighting quality, acoustics, and efficient circulation before considering the decor. Notably, Gensler’s workplace research indicates that spatial clarity and freedom of choice can enhance perceived effectiveness, a principle that translates seamlessly into event management: when guests can easily locate their seats, refreshments, and exits, their overall satisfaction increases. For lighting, following the Illuminating Engineering Society (IES) recommendations, I target horizontal illuminance levels around 200-300 lux for social interactions and 300-500 lux for reading; I adjust within this range to ensure clarity of faces and tables without causing glare.

Comfort plays a crucial role—WELL v2 guidelines emphasize that controllable lighting, comfortable temperature ranges, and reduced noise levels enhance well-being and decrease fatigue during events. For speech-centric gatherings at Anjuman Hall, I aim for a reverberation time (RT60) between 0.6 and 0.8 seconds, ensuring clear announcements without requiring excessive volume. Using color psychology insights from Verywell Mind, I employ calming blues and muted greens in quieter areas, while warm tones enliven reception areas and stages.

Prior to booking, sketch out the desired guest experience encompassing arrival, greeting, seating arrangement, viewing angles, food service, and exit strategy. For weddings, community gatherings, or training sessions at Anjuman Hall Hubli, I design modular layouts—tight clusters for interactive formats, linear arrangements for lectures, and peripheral service lines for catering efficiency. Assessing the Structural Envelope

I begin with precise internal measurements, clear height, column spacing, door swing arcs, and existing electrical setups. Smaller halls typically feature a clear height of 2.8–4.0 meters; anything below 3.2 meters necessitates low-profile lighting installations and shallow truss designs to avoid feelings of visual compression. I identify sound-reflective materials (plaster, glass, tile) against absorptive elements (drapery, upholstered surfaces) to evaluate the venue's base acoustic conditions and determine the amount of sound-dampening materials required.

Seating Density and Sightline Optimization

For seated dinners, I recommend a maximum of 1.1–1.4 m² per guest, including aisles and service pathways; for theater-style seating, 0.5–0.7 m² per guest is effective as long as safety egress is maintained. Primary aisles should be sized at 900–1200 mm with a minimum of 600–750 mm between the backs of chairs for guest comfort. Position chairs at a slight angle (5-10 degrees) towards the presentation area to enhance visibility and comfort, and if structural pillars obstruct views, consider offsetting or raising the stage (by 300-450 mm) to improve sightlines for attendees in the back rows.

Versatile Layout Options

- Theater setup: 5–7 rows with two side aisles; ensure a 1.5 m space in front of the stage for presenters.

- Cabaret/social gatherings: 1.5 m spacing between 1200 mm round tables; crescent seating avoids guests turning away from the stage.

- Workshop/U-shape: Maintain an inner opening of 2.4–3.0 m for effective facilitation, with power strips beneath gaffer mats along table legs.

- Ceremony aisle: Create a 1.5–1.8 m center aisle to accommodate processional activities; arrange seating clusters of 8–10 per section for smooth transitions.

Illumination Strategy for Smaller Halls

I implement three layers of lighting: functional ambient, highlight accents on focal areas, and soft decorative fill. The goal is to achieve 250–350 lux for ambient lighting, 500–750 lux on key areas like lecterns and cake tables, and 150–200 lux in lounge areas for contrast. For warm social events, I maintain a color temperature (CCT) around 3000–3500K, shifting to 3500–4000K for training sessions to promote vigilance. To reduce glare, I utilize diffusers and shielded beam angles (30–40 degrees for spotlighting). Dimmable channels allow for flexible transitions from welcoming to ceremonies to dancing without relocating fixtures.

Acoustic Comfort and Clarity of Speech

Hard surfaces in compact venues can exacerbate flutter echo. I allocate 20-30% of wall space for acoustic treatment where feasible, utilizing sheer drapes behind the stage, freestanding absorbers in rear corners, and sound-dampening table linens. To optimize performance, I position loudspeakers slightly forward of microphones, angling them towards the audience and employing cardioid patterns to minimize feedback. If live music is part of the schedule, positioning the DJ or band away from the longest parallel surfaces in the room can help alleviate standing waves.

Power, AV, and Technology Coordination

Small spaces can quickly become cluttered with cross-traffic from cables. I designate an exclusive AV corridor along one wall equipped with clearly labeled power outlets, run-of-show signs, and a grounded power supply. For hybrid events, the camera should be set 10–12 m from the stage with an unobstructed back-of-house area; the streaming technician requires a dedicated workspace and organized cable management. It’s crucial to test microphones at actual speaking volumes, walking the venue to identify any audio dead spots before guests' arrival.

Food Service and Logistics Management

In a compact setting, food service operates best with perimeter buffets and a unidirectional flow: entry at one end and exit near seating. Maintaining a clear area of 1.2-1.5 m between the buffet and the nearest row of chairs is critical. For live stations, allow a 2 m safety zone with non-slip surfaces. Positioning water stations near exits can minimize aisle congestion during events. It's vital to stagger bussing routes separately from guest pathways for seamless service.

Material Selections and Decor Scaling

In smaller rooms, medium tones and minimal contrast help walls recede while making focal points stand out. My preference leans towards matte finishes to reduce glare and subtle metallic elements on stage backdrops to enhance light reflections. Linens that absorb light rather than reflect it are ideal to avoid unwanted hot spots in photographs. Floral arrangements and signage should be scaled appropriately to heights visible to the average guest: focusing on 1.2-1.5 m eye level, with secondary placements at 2.1–2.4 m if ceiling height allows.

Wayfinding, Safety, and Accessibility Considerations

Unobstructed sightlines to exits and restrooms are essential. Utilizing clear pictograms and consistent color signals from entry to seating helps orient guests. Ensure at least a 900 mm width for accessible routes and include a minimum of two wheelchair-accessible positions with companion seating. Establishing a small information counter near the entrance for programs, QR codes, and lost-and-found items serves as both a helpful resource and a welcoming focal point upon arrival.

Sample Layouts for Anjuman Hall Hubli

- For 80-120 guests, a combined ceremony and dinner layout could include a stage positioned on the short wall, crescent rounds for seating, dual buffets along the long wall, and a photo booth at the rear.

- For 60-90 guests in a training or seminar setup: stagger tables in a classroom style with a central stage, AV booth at the back-right, and writable boards on movable stands for interaction.

- For 120-160 guests at a social mixer: utilize perimeter high-tops to create central lounge islands with a bar located near the entrance to minimize queue overflow into the main hall.

Show Timing Considerations

Compact venues excel with rhythm and flow. I organize transitions using light prompts and sound cues: 5 minutes for seating, 10 minutes turnover for buffet setup, and 15 minutes for transitioning from speeches to dancing. Pre-labeling chairs or table numbers helps avoid congestion at entrance points.

Budget-Conscious Enhancements

- Consider renting wireless uplighting to accentuate architectural features while keeping floors free of cables.

- Incorporate a 3–4 m fabric backdrop with a track system to discreetly conceal service entrances.

- Utilize modular risers to allow flexible staging options.

- Bring along portable acoustic panels should the venue’s acoustics require improvement.

- Opt for a singular large-format program sign in lieu of multiple smaller placards for clarity.
